The table below provides summary statistics and salary benchmarking for jobs requiring PyTorch skills. It covers permanent job vacancies from the 6 months leading up to 11 April 2026, with comparisons to the same periods in the previous two years.

6 months to
11 Apr 2026
Same period 2025 Same period 2024
Rank 483 520 695
Rank change year-on-year +37 +175 +164
Permanent jobs citing PyTorch 224 121 174
As % of all permanent jobs in the UK 0.27% 0.29% 0.19%
As % of the Libraries, Frameworks & Software Standards category 2.62% 1.40% 0.86%
Number of salaries quoted 85 67 116
10th Percentile £46,939 £46,500 £47,500
25th Percentile £57,251 £62,000 £55,000
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£75,000 £85,000 £70,000
Median % change year-on-year -11.76% +21.43% -6.67%
75th Percentile £95,000 £101,250 £89,063
90th Percentile £113,500 £120,000 £135,625
UK excluding London median annual salary £65,000 £70,000 £62,500
% change year-on-year -7.14% +12.00% -9.09%
